The Craigieburn Road upgrade is a step closer to being completed, with new lanes opened between Lygon Drive and Hanson Road.

As part of the upgrade, signalised pedestrian crossings have also been installed along Craigieburn Road at Lygon Drive, Dorchester Street, Cimberwood Drive and Hanson Road.

Shared walking and cycling paths on Craigieburn Road between Aitken Boulevard and Walters Street have also been completed, while the Craigieburn Road entry and exit points to Craigieburn Central shopping centre have re-opened.

Major Road Projects Victoria (MRPV) said pedestrians and cyclists are benefitting from safer crossing points.

“The newly completed shared use path also allows pedestrians and cyclists to travel alongside Craigieburn Road safely. These new paths are now connected all the way from Mickleham Road, Craigieburn Junction, Craigieburn Central and Craigieburn Plaza shopping centre,“ MPRV said.

Over the September school holidays, a section of Craigieburn Road between Walters Street and Hardy Avenue will be closed from 9pm, Sunday, September until Sunday, October 6 to rebuild the pavement.

MRPV program director Dipal Sorathia said the uprgade will provide much-needed capacity improvement to Craigieburn Road.

“We thank motorists for their patience while we get these works done,“ he said.

The upgrade is expected to be completed next year.
